**Position Objective**
The Communication and Grants Officer is responsible for the overall management of Council grants, and
for the development and implementation of Council's communication strategies. The position will be
required to have strong written communication skills, and the ability to develop strong relationships with
internal and external stakeholders to ensure Council is awarded adequate funding and has a strong and
effective media presence.
As a representative of Council, demonstrated professionalism and a commitment to a high level of service
and continuous improvement in the best interest of Council and the Community are essential.

**Key Responsibilities**
**_Media and Communications: _**:
- Research, write and distribute a range of accurate media items as authorised, including media releases,
- community announcements, fact sheets, media responses and community newsletters
- Develop and maintain a media contact register
- Write and collate positive news stories regarding Council operations and community events and
- activities
- Develop and review communication strategy to convey consistent quality messages across the full
- spectrum of Council's materials and channels
- Assist with creation of photo and video footage to promote good news stories and Council initiatives
- Support team members by providing editing and proof reading support
- Support other departments with the development of content for websites, social media, corporate
- publications and community publications
- Organise media briefings (as required) and photo opportunities to promote Council projects and
- strategic direction
- Monitor the media environment and advise key staff and stakeholders of emerging issues with
- potential impacts for Council
- Review and implement corporate style guide
- Respond to media enquiries as required
**_Grant Management _**:
- provision of specialist technical advice on all external funding programs relating to Council
- Council's strategic directions
- Coordinate project reporting and acquittal processes, in partnership with lead department identify and
monitor new and existing funding programs, as well as research and prepare detailed funding
submissions and business cases in collaboration with key officers, relevant teams and key community
stakeholders
- Write high-quality grant submissions that encompasses Council's strategic objectives and align with
organisational capacity
- Assist with the acquittal of all grants and ensure that all reporting requirements of the grants have
been completed in accordance with the funding agreement
- Undertake general administrative tasks associated with the management of Council's grants, as
required, including but not limited to procurement, raising purchase orders, filing, tracking invoices
and maintain a grants register.
**_Stakeholder Engagement _**
- Support Community groups and organisations to access grant funding through training and sharing
of information
- Develop effective relations with stakeholders, both internal and external ensuring positive reflection
on Council and the Community Services and Wellbeing team
- Participate in forums and meetings to raise awareness of Councils Community Services and
Wellbeing team, enhance networking across Flinders Shire and address community concerns
regarding priority projects
- Actively promote the Community Services and Wellbeing team and Council through various
platforms including social media and publicly on grant opportunities, fundraising, sponsorship and
